They have these tiny brains and they *learn* so quickly. It's 3 years since I tempted the first Rainbow Lorikeets down to be fed, and that source of food has been passed on from generation to generation. We get a new lot every year, and they do exactly the same thing as their parents did. The sparrows also. They breed, and bring the young around to Lawrence's where they are fed and then move on... bringing *their* young back. It's a nursery. They all fly into the glass window... but only once. These are not simple things to learn. I've got a Currawong who only returns once a year when she is breeding - for the extra food she needs. Old Ugly comes every year, and stands where she always does until someone notices her. "Hello Ugly!" we say, and she comes closer to be fed. That memory is stored in her tiny bird-brain.
